Anker has teased a new USB-C charger with a smart display on social media in China. In a recent post on Weibo, the brand announced that an accessory designed for the recently released Apple iPhone 17 Pro would be released in this market later in September.
While the post and its images do not confirm the name of this new Anker USB-C charger, it is shown with model number A121D. This accessory is expected to offer an up to 45W output; an image of the underside of the device reveals that it will offer 'X5W' power. Apple has stated that its new iPhone 17 Pro can be charged to 50% charge in 20 minutes with a minimum 40W adapter, hence the theory that this is a 45W charger.
Anker also indicates that this compact charger will have folding pins. Plus, it will have a digital display like the brand’s new Charger (140W, 4-Port, PD 3.1) ($99.99 at Amazon), to show charging information. Based on this description, the teased accessory sounds similar to the rumored model A2693, a 45W USB-C charger with a digital display. It is currrently unclear how these two products will differ.
The new Anker USB-C charger with smart display will be officially unveiled in China on September 27th. It remains to be seen how much the product will cost in this country, and whether or when it will be released in other countries worldwide.
